免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

labview 生成exe

在本指南中,我们将详细介绍使用LabVIEW生成可执行文件(.exe)的方法和原理。LabVIEW(Laboratory Virtual Instrumentation Engineering Workbench)是由美国National Instruments公司(NI)推出的一款图形化编程开发环境,用于测量、控制与自动化等领域的应用开发。

**1. 生成.exe文件的原理**

生成可执行文件的过程包括3个主要步骤:

1. 编译:LabVIEW编译器将您的代码(图形描述的虚拟仪器(VI))转换为机器代码,使计算机可以运行。

2. 创建:LabVIEW将这些代码与运行时引擎(LabVIEW Runtime Engine,安装时自带)进行链接,以编译的形式来创建一个可以在Windows操作系统下执行的独立程序。

3. 打包:最后,LabVIEW会将独立程序和其他相关资源文件(如库文件、配置文件和图片文件)打包成一个Installer,以方便分发和安装。

**2. 生成.exe文件的详细步骤**

1. 完成项目的开发,确保VI(虚拟仪器)文件正常运行无误。

2. 打开LabVIEW,点击“File” > “New Project”或在已有项目中打开,然后将需要生成.exe文件的VI文件添加到项目中。

3. 右键项目中的“My Computer”节点,选择“New” > “Build Specification”,然后点击“Application (EXE)”选项。这将在“My Computer”节点下创建一个新的Build Specification。

4. 在新建立的Build Specification上右键,选择“Properties”,打开“Application Properties”对话框。

5. 在“General Settings”标签页内:

- 输入.exe文件的名称,例如“LabVIEWApp”

- 选择一个目标文件夹用于保存生成的.exe文件,在“Destination directory”下点击“Browse..”按钮进行选择。

- 指定Main VI,点击Browse按钮,选择项目中的主虚拟仪器。这将是生成的.exe文件的入口点。

6. 在“Source Files”标签页内,将项目中所有的VI文件(除了Main VI)添加到“Always Included”列表中。这确保所有的支持文件被包含在生成的.exe文件中。

7. 在“Additional Exclusions”标签页内,您可以指定排除哪些文件,以减小生成的.exe文件的大小。

8. 在“Advanced”标签页内,设置一些额外的选项,例如图标、调试和错误处理等。

9. 如果您想要生成一个安装包包含运行时引擎,可以在应用程序的属性窗口中,选择“Category”下的“Installer”,然后勾选“Create Installer”选项。

10. 完成以上设置后,点击“OK”按钮确认您的选择。

11. 在项目中选中您的Build Specification项并右键选择“Build”。LabVIEW将开始生成.exe文件,过程可能需要几分钟的时间。

12. 生成完成后,在设置的目标文件夹中找到您的.exe文件,双击它来运行应用程序并检查其功能。

现在,您已经成功将LabVIEW中的VI文件转换为独立的可执行文件!这将有助于您分发和部署您的应用程序,而不需要其他用户安装LabVIEW开发环境。


相关知识:
文件打包进exe文件
标题:将文件打包成EXE文件:原理与详细步骤引言:有时候,我们需要将多个文件或文件夹打包成单个EXE可执行文件,以便于在其他计算机上运行,这篇文章将告诉你这个过程的原理以及详细步骤。一、文件打包成EXE文件的原理1. 打包成单个EXE文件:打包成EXE可执
2023-06-14
vs code打包exe
在这篇文章中,我们将学习如何将使用VS Code开发的程序打包为可执行的`.exe`文件。我们将以一个简单的Python应用程序为例,不过这个方法同样适用于其他编程语言。### 一、环境准备与软件安装1. 首先确保您的计算机上已经安装了 VS Code,如
2023-06-14
qt如何只生成exe
在QT中生成独立的exe文件需要进行以下几个步骤。这里我们假设你已经安装了QT Creator并设置好了编译环境。以下例子基于Windows系统进行操作。1. 打开你的QT项目使用QT Creator打开你的项目,并确保它可以正常编译运行。2. 修改.pr
2023-06-14
msf制作exe后门
Metasploit Framework (MSF) 是一个开源的、强大的网络漏洞开发和利用工具集合。它主要用于安全测试,且可以帮助开发者和渗透测试人员更好地挖掘网络中的安全漏洞。通过 MSF,渗透测试人员可以方便地制作可执行文件 (EXE) 后门,从而在
2023-06-14
java程序 生成exe
在许多情况下,我们希望将Java应用程序编译成可执行的EXE文件(即可执行的Windows应用程序),从而让用户在不安装Java运行时环境(JRE)的情况下也能轻松运行程序。这篇文章将向您介绍如何将Java程序编译成EXE文件,以及相关的原理。原理:Jav
2023-06-14
jar封装exe
尊敬的读者,您好!在这篇文章中,我将详细介绍如何把一个JAR文件封装成一个EXE可执行文件。首先,我们需要了解一下JAR文件和EXE文件的基本概念。1. JAR文件:JAR(Java ARchive)文件是一种Java平台的应用程序打包工具,它把多个Jav
2023-06-14